The zoning ordinances of New York and Boston treat parking requirements in an unusual way. In Boston the number of off-street spaces required for residential uses is based on the floor area ratio and is thus similar to the FHA approach. Such fence, wall or hedge shall be not less than 4 feet nor more than 6 feet in height. 190, September 1964. Parking facilities have been financed through public revenue bonds, to be retired by income from parking fees, or through special assessments against properties which will benefit from the facility.
